I usually have the codec shown on the coverart I used for the Primary image for my movies but thought it would be better to use an HD or SD image instead.

 

When I enabled this by turning on "Cover by definition instead of type (HD/SD)" I see my HD movies with the Bluray image but anything of a lower resolution is shown with a blank cover and just the movie folder.jpg.

 

I've been through the Coverart HowTo guide and even tried the "specific covers" method but cannot get the image I need.

Go back into the specific covers section and map "HD" to whatever cover you want and "SD" to whatever cover you want.

 

I think the specific treatment style you have chosen simply doesn't have any specific covers with those exact titles so it uses BD and default (which is blank).  So choosing a different treatment style will have different results as well.

Try changing your treatment style to the default "Metro Case".  I don't think that old clear case treatment style has any covers that say "HD" or "SD".  You don't have to map "HD" to "HD" as that will happen automatically.  But you could use that screen to map "SD" to "DVD" and then you'd get DVD covers for all your SD material.
